Michael Jordan: The Undisputed King
When we talk about the richest basketball players, there's one name that always comes first: Michael Jordan. Michael Jordan's net worth is so high that it's almost in a league of its own. It's not just about his NBA career earnings, although those were substantial. The real game-changer is his Nike Jordan brand. This isn't just a shoe line; it's a cultural phenomenon. Every time you see someone sporting a pair of Jordans, remember that a portion of that sale goes directly into MJ's bank account. And let's not forget his other endorsements, like Gatorade and Hanes. These partnerships have solidified his place as not just a basketball icon but also a marketing juggernaut.
But wait, there's more! Jordan isn't just sitting back and watching the money roll in. He's a savvy businessman with investments in various ventures, including the Charlotte Hornets NBA team. Owning a team isn't cheap, but it's a fantastic way to grow wealth over time. Plus, it keeps him connected to the game he loves. LeBron James: The Modern Mogul
Next up, we have LeBron James, another name synonymous with both basketball greatness and financial success. LeBron, or King James as he's often called, has built an empire that rivals even the greats. His NBA career earnings are massive, thanks to his incredible skills and longevity in the game. But what sets LeBron apart is his knack for making smart business decisions.
LeBron's endorsements include deals with Nike, McDonald's, and Coca-Cola, to name just a few. These partnerships aren't just about slapping his name on a product; he's actively involved in the branding and marketing. Beyond endorsements, LeBron has his own production company, SpringHill Entertainment, which has produced movies, TV shows, and documentaries. He's not just an athlete; he's a content creator, and that's where the real money is these days. And let's not forget his investment in Blaze Pizza. What started as a small stake has grown into a significant source of revenue. LeBron understands the importance of diversifying his investments and not putting all his eggs in one basket.
LeBron James's financial strategy is all about building a diverse portfolio of income streams. He's not just relying on his basketball salary or endorsement deals. He's creating businesses and investing in ventures that will continue to generate income long after he retires from the game. Magic Johnson: The Business Wizard
Earvin "Magic" Johnson isn't just a basketball legend; he's also a business wizard. After retiring from the NBA, Magic transitioned into the business world with incredible success. He understood that his fame and reputation could open doors, but it was his business acumen that allowed him to thrive. Magic Johnson Enterprises is a testament to his vision and business skills. The company has investments in various industries, including real estate, movie theaters, and even Starbucks franchises.
Magic's partnership with Starbucks was particularly groundbreaking. He recognized the potential of bringing Starbucks to urban communities and created a successful model that benefited both the company and the community. This wasn't just about making money; it was also about creating opportunities and empowering underserved areas. His investments in real estate have also been incredibly lucrative. He's been involved in developing shopping centers, residential properties, and other commercial projects. Magic understands the importance of investing in tangible assets that appreciate over time.

Shaquille O'Neal: The Endorsement King
Shaquille O'Neal, or Shaq as he's commonly known, isn't just a dominant force on the basketball court; he's also a master of endorsements. Shaq's larger-than-life personality and incredible charisma have made him a favorite among advertisers. From Icy Hot to Gold Bond, Shaq has endorsed a wide range of products, and he's been incredibly successful at it. But Shaq's endorsement deals aren't just about slapping his name on a product. He's actively involved in the creative process, and he brings his unique sense of humor to every campaign. This authenticity is what makes him so appealing to consumers.
Beyond endorsements, Shaq is also a savvy investor. He owns multiple franchises of various businesses, including Papa John's and Auntie Anne's. He understands the importance of diversifying his income streams and not relying solely on his basketball salary or endorsement deals. Kobe Bryant: The Black Mamba's Legacy
Although Kobe Bryant is no longer with us, his legacy continues to inspire both on and off the court. Kobe wasn't just a basketball legend; he was also a shrewd businessman. He understood the importance of building a brand and creating a lasting impact. Kobe's endorsement deals included partnerships with Nike, McDonald's, and Sprite, among others. He wasn't just a spokesperson; he was actively involved in the creative process and helped shape the marketing campaigns.
Beyond endorsements, Kobe also had his own venture capital firm, Bryant Stibel, which invested in various companies across different industries. He understood the importance of diversifying his investments and not putting all his eggs in one basket. Kobe was a visionary, and he saw opportunities where others didn't.
